Wordle has become one of the most popular online word games, challenging players to guess a five-letter word in just six attempts. The rules are simple: with each guess, you are given feedback on how close your word is to the solution. A green square means the letter is correct and in the right position, a yellow square means the letter is correct but in the wrong position, and a gray square means the letter is not in the word at all. Start With a Strong First Guess

A strong first guess should use a variety of common vowels and consonants. Words like "slate," "crane," or "table" are great starting points because they include frequently used letters. This will help you gain valuable insights into which letters are present in the word.

Eliminate Impossible Combinations

Wordle is all about narrowing down possibilities. If a letter has been ruled out (shown as gray), avoid guessing words that contain that letter. This will help you quickly eliminate incorrect options and avoid wasting precious guesses.

Think About Word Patterns

As you enter more guesses, consider common letter combinations. For instance, if the word has an "S" at the beginning, it's likely to be followed by a consonant like "T" or "H" (e.g., "stare" or "shard"). Keep an eye out for letter pairings like "th," "ch," "sh," and "er," as these are common in English words.

4. Tips and Tricks for Winning at Wordle

Here are some additional tips to improve your chances of winning:

  • Use a variety of vowels: Make sure to use different vowels in your early guesses (e.g., A, E, I, O, and U) to get as much information as possible.

  • Focus on common consonants: Common letters like T, N, S, and R are frequently used in English words, so prioritize them early in the game.

  • Avoid repeating letters unnecessarily: In the early rounds, try to use different letters in each guess rather than repeating the same ones.

  • Keep track of your guesses: Write down the letters that have already been eliminated to prevent unnecessary repetition.
